Is it possible to buy a garlic head at the grocery store and then plant it? I tried it once with a head that had sprouted in the fridge, but it didn’t grow. All the other herbs in the herb garden did fine, but this just croaked. What did I do wrong?

I have bought them and had them grow for me, but not always.
I suspect they have been treated with a non sprout chemical, as they do with sweet potatoes.
Or some of them are so old that they do not have the strength left to grow.
If it came in a little box, then the odds are it was too old.
Watch for the first shipment of garlic to the store and choose the largest and plumpest cloves/heads.
